Emerging from Bristol’s ever-expanding hip hop swamp, comes MC and producer, Dur Brain, with his debut EP, The Crystal Fisting Ceremony.
Having already established himself on Bristol’s infamous live hip hop scene, through his rapping and drumming antics with the Binbag Wisdom band, Dur Brain is now striking out on a solo mission with the arrival of his first EP.
Two singles from the project were given life last year, including the witheringly satirical, Spiritual, which lampooned the quasi-spiritual scene and the characters you meet within it, which Bristol is a particular hotbed for. Rotten Bread, featuring I.O.W. rapper, Joe Publik, took a more reflective tone, as the two MCs traded verses that deal with philosophy, environmental fragility and social commentary.
Those themes continue throughout the rest of the EP, as well as some thoughts on the current political state of plays, some personal reflections and enough bursts of humour to keep the balance right.
The EP is mainly self-produced, aside from the opening track, Pickled Eyes, which features production from Azlan, who brings a distinctly sunny vibe to the beat, which is a good antidote for these grey days. That vibe continues on Clarity, which also features a guest spot from MC Binbags. Elsewhere, we find saxophone strains, flourishes of strings and precision cuts, all feeding into the project and giving it an air of musicality, which is often lacking from the average hip hop project.

The EP is going to be available on digital release initially, with the possibility of a vinyl edition in the future.
Bass on tracks 2,3,5,6 by Harry Stoneham (Waldo’s Gift)
Violin by Calum Smith (Young Waters)
Scratching on track 1,2,5,6 by Jamie Chicken (Chicken Brothers)
